Duck Deception / The Spy Who Didn't Love Me is the first episode of Duck Dodgers. It premiered on Cartoon Network, on August 23, 2003.

[edit] The Spy Who Didn't Love Me
A female secret agent assists Dodgers and the Cadet in covert action against Martian Centurion Robots who have conquered a planet.
[edit] Notes
- The title The Spy Who Didn't Love Me is a play on the title to the 1977 James Bond film The Spy Who Loved Me.
